I recently traveled to Florida on a business trip. On the way home I flew Delta airlines and received the worst customer service ever.
The plane was held on the run way by the air traffic controllers for 2 hours. I missed my connecting flight. When I asked the counter person what I was to do; I was told that they would not put me up in a hotel or give me vouchers for food. (Ironically they gave the two women ahead of me hotel and food vouchers.)
I arrived at the next destination of my flight at 1:30 am. Laurguardia airport. A ticket agent told me that to catch my 7:30 am flight I would have to go to the United Airlines Terminal. My luggage was obviously not available. (It was still in Ohio) so I did not have access to my winter coat or flat shoes. I was still dress in business attire. I waited outside for a shuttle to bring me to the terminal in 30 degree weather at 2:30 am. At 4:30 I was allowed to stand in line for my ticket information (because Delta had booked me with a different airline to get to Vermont I had to get tickets from that airline. When I arrived at the counter I was told that I did not have a reservation with United. I immediately called the 800 for Delta. The person on the other end of the phone told me I did have a reservation with United and eventually hung up on me. I decided to go over to Delta and speak to someone face to face. When I arrive at Delta I had to wait 30 minutes in line because it was already busy. When I got to the counter I started to explain my dilema. The ticket agent grabbed the iteneray out of my had looked at it, flung it back at me and said that I was United Airline problem now. She did not look at me; she did not pull my name up to see my status.
Just as I was about to explode a nice gentleman told me that USAirways was the only flight he knew of that flew to Vermont in the morning. He directed me to them.
A few days after this event; I contacted Delta customer service. I was only offered a small gesture voucher. I told them they could keep their gesture and I would find everyway possible to tell this story.
